**Q: How do I get into the basement archive room?**

Good question — contractors ask this a lot. The archive at Mosswell Court holds old drawings and fit-out records you might need for the Larkspur refurbishment. Take the goods lift to level B1, turn left, and it's the grey door at the end. Sign the log sheet on the shelf inside, and keep the door shut behind you (humidity control, long story). To get in, punch in the code below.

door code, tajof-kageg: bdg-QVDCE-3

Ticket #—Missed Pick-up: Raffle Drums

Two brass raffle drums for the Copperfield staff party were not collected from the Dunmow Lane storeroom yesterday. Pick-up rebooked with Swiftwren Couriers for tomorrow, 09:00–10:00 window. Receiving site: Halloway Hall, rear entrance, ask for the events steward. Drums are pre-loaded with stubs and sealed; do not open. Sign the chain-of-custody slip on arrival. When the courier arrives, apply the hand-over instruction noted below.

handover note for kawif-kagep: the ulaius norwyn courier leaves the norok aldok wenix oliael ulays kelox fraeth kelix ledger at gate 6848 under passcode 516531

**Meeting notes — Ordersmith plugin forum, excerpt**

Big topic: soft deletes in the orders table. Deleted orders will now get a tombstone flag instead of vanishing, so plugin queries must filter them out or they'll show ghost orders. We'll ship a helper in the next SDK drop. Plugin authors with migration questions should contact the engineer who owns the soft-delete rollout.

account owner for bahif-yageg: Eliath Ulair Quenvan Kasok

## Runbook — Pool Resize on Ledgerpond

Support folks: when Ledgerpond alerts on connection saturation, we bump the pool from 40 to 80 per node and redeploy. Don't hand-edit the live config — push the change through the Fathomly pipeline so it's tracked. Expect about two minutes of degraded latency during the rolling restart; tell affected customers it's routine. The config bundle won't deploy unless it's signed, so sign it with the key below.

deploy key for tajop-fawip: bky6_rUMF9h